Telangana first in utilisation of NREGS funds: Errabelli

Hyderabad: Panchayat Raj and Rural Development Minister E Dayakar Rao on Monday said Telangana was first in utilisation of NREGS funds for taking up different development works. The Minister instructed Panchayat Raj Department officials to execute as many works under the scheme before March this year.

The Minister along with Agriculture Minister S Niranjan Reddy and Tourism Minister V Srinivas Goud, reviewed the progress of Panchayat Raj and Rural Development works under progress in erstwhile Mahabubnagar district.


The Minister instructed the department officials to expedite the works being taken up in erstwhile Mahabubnagar district. Chief Minister K Chandrashekhar Rao had issued specific instructions to focus on executing different development works in erstwhile Mahabubnagar district, he said.

“All the works recommended by elected public representatives should be taken up on priority. There should not be any delay in clearing contractors’ bills,” Dayakar Rao instructed the officials.

During the meeting, he said in the wake of increasing covid cases more emphasis should be laid on sanitation. Geo tagging has been synchronized with Village Secretaries and all the secretaries and officials in Mahabubnagar should work more cautiously and monitor the works regularly.

Niranjan Reddy wanted the construction of inflow regulator at the pump house of Kalwakurthy lift irrigation scheme. Desiltation of main canals, distributaries and minor canals should be taken up on priority under NREGS works, he said.

Srinivas Goud said as per the instructions of the Chief Minister, Koil Sagar irrigation project should be exclusively for drinking water purposes. A water tanker was constructed at the decades-old Sri Venkateshwara Swamy temple atop Manyamkonda and all the waste water had to be diverted to the water body downhill. To this effect, works have to be taken up, he said, adding that the works recommended by MLCs and Zilla Parishad Chairmans should be taken up at the earliest.
